☐ Museum labels — Quillhaven Gallery run

Collect the boxed interpretation labels for the new Quillhaven east gallery from the print room by 09:00. Labels are fragile and sorted in hanging order — keep boxes flat and do not restack. Driver delivers straight to the gallery loading door. The confidential courier hand-over instruction is appended directly below.

handover note for yagep-tagef: the fenok sorwyn courier leaves the fraok sileth sorax ledger at gate 2873 under passcode 476683

Subject: On-call handoff — BounceSift

Welcome to the rotation. BounceSift processes bounce notifications for the Mailwren platform and routes them to plugin hooks. Plugin authors: your handlers must be idempotent; retries happen. Common pages are queue lag and malformed DSN payloads — check the dead-letter bin first. Restart instructions are in the ops channel topic. Hook API contracts, retry semantics, and sandbox setup are all documented on the internal plugin page.

operations page: https://superset.ferracorp.corp/pipeline/projects/merge_requests/build/run/pages/secrets/df2557f9f877ee5982854b0d

Alert: query planner regression detected in the Stonebridge analytics cluster. After the upgrade to planner version 14 of the Quartzdb engine, several join-heavy reporting queries abandoned index scans in favor of sequential scans, inflating p95 latency roughly eightfold. The regression appears tied to stale extended statistics on partitioned tables. Do not blindly roll back; the previous version has a correctness bug in window functions. Mitigation steps, affected query fingerprints, and the investigation timeline are maintained here.

runbook for kawig-kawef: https://confluence.zemvarlabs.internal/projects/projects/pages/display

## Deployment

Tracegate propagates request IDs across every service in the Fennwick platform. Each hop injects a signed trace header; downstream services validate the signature before appending spans, so a compromised node cannot forge upstream context. Sampling decisions are made at the edge and honored fleet-wide. The collector runs in its own namespace with egress restricted to the span store. All trust boundaries relevant to your review are governed by the values deployed below.

config for yahof-tajop:
zorath:
  pin: 7493
  metrics_host: metrics.zorath.tolvaqsys.internal
  tenant: praiel
  seal: seal_fd9cd4f1